They're already being done, though somewhat haphazardly. Yes, a node can have multiple Keywords, Keywords cannot contain spaces, is the only current limit I know of.
(Look for the "Keyword Nodelet")
C.
Comment on Re^2: Keyword Nodelet / Tagging documentation